Unleashing the Beast: Common Sources of EMI

It’s time to point fingers at the culprits! EMI has a myriad of potential sources, ranging from power lines and household appliances to nearby electronic devices. Some common villains include fluorescent lights, computers, cell phones, and poorly grounded electrical systems. These sneaky adversaries can seep into your guitar’s pickups, cables, and amplifier, wreaking havoc on your sound quality. But fear not, for we have the keys to unlock a noise-free realm.

The Battle Armor: Shielding Techniques

Prepare to armor up and shield your guitar from the forces of darkness. Shielding techniques are powerful tools to combat EMI effectively. One popular method involves lining the electronic cavities of your guitar’s body with conductive materials, such as copper tape or shielding paint. This prevents external EMI from penetrating the inner sanctum of your instrument, ensuring that your sound remains pure and untainted. Additionally, using shielded cables and installing humbucker pickups can provide an extra layer of defense against interference. Be a warrior for your music!

Empowering Your Sound: Important Precautions

Defending your sound isn’t just about shielding; it’s about taking precautionary measures as well. By keeping your guitar away from electronic devices when not in use and avoiding areas with excessive electromagnetic activity, you minimize the risk of interference. Choosing quality cables and regularly inspecting their condition is also crucial to preserve signal integrity. Remember, an empowered sound demands constant vigilance. FAQs

Q: How do I know if I’m experiencing electromagnetic interference?

A: If you notice any sudden, unwanted noise such as buzzing, humming, or static while playing your guitar, especially near electronic devices or power sources, you are likely experiencing electromagnetic interference.

Q: Can electromagnetic interference damage my guitar?

A: In most cases, EMI itself won’t cause physical damage to your guitar. However, it can significantly degrade your sound quality and disrupt your playing experience. By implementing effective shielding techniques and taking precautions, you can minimize the negative impact of EMI on your instrument.
